In the realm of engineering and manufacturing, SOLIDWORKS stands as a dominant force, widely regarded as the industry standard for 3D Computer-Aided Design (CAD). Developed by Dassault Systèmes, it is a parametric modeler utilized by millions of engineers and designers to conceptualize, simulate, and manufacture complex products. What is SOLIDWORKS?

At its core, SOLIDWORKS is a CAD and Computer-Aided Engineering (CAE) application. It allows users to create detailed 3D models of parts and assemblies, which can then be converted into production-ready 2D drawings. Key features include:

3D Modeling: Creating geometric representations of physical objects.

Simulation: Testing designs for stress, fluid dynamics, and heat transfer.

Product Data Management (PDM): Organizing and tracking design changes and versions.

Rendering: Producing photorealistic images for marketing and presentations. The Context of "SolidSquad"

Team SolidSquad (SSQ) is a well-known group within the software cracking community, primarily recognized for providing unauthorized activation tools and "loaders" for high-end engineering software like Dassault Systèmes SOLIDWORKS. What is SolidSquad?

SolidSquad is a collective of "warez" developers who specialize in bypassing the license management systems of Computer-Aided Design (CAD), Computer-Aided Manufacturing (CAM), and Product Lifecycle Management (PLM) software. Their most famous contribution is the SolidSquad Activator, a tool designed to emulate license servers, allowing users to run full versions of SOLIDWORKS without a legitimate perpetual or rental license. How the Activation Tool Works

While official activation requires a unique license key and a connection to SOLIDWORKS servers, the SolidSquad method typically involves:

Registry Modification: Injecting specific registry keys to trick the software into thinking it is authenticated.

License Server Emulation: Running a local background service that mimics a legitimate floating license server.

File Replacement: Replacing original executable files with modified ("cracked") versions to bypass security checks. Risks of Using SolidSquad Releases

Using unauthorized versions of professional software carries significant risks:

Security Vulnerabilities: Files downloaded from unofficial sources often contain malware, trojans, or ransomware that can compromise corporate networks.

Lack of Support: Users cannot access official technical support or the latest feature updates provided by Dassault Systèmes.

Legal Consequences: Companies found using unlicensed software face heavy fines and legal action for copyright infringement.

Instability: Cracked versions may experience frequent crashes or data corruption, especially when handling complex 3D features or large assemblies. Legitimate Hardware Requirements

Regardless of the activation method, SOLIDWORKS requires robust hardware to function effectively:

CPU: Primarily single-threaded; high clock speeds are prioritized over high core counts.

RAM: A minimum of 16GB is recommended, though 32GB+ is ideal for large projects.

GPU: Certified workstations GPUs (like NVIDIA RTX/Quadro) are required for RealView and stable rendering.

If you are looking for legitimate SOLIDWORKS software and components, it is recommended to use official resources to ensure system stability and legal compliance. Official SOLIDWORKS Resources

For those seeking genuine parts, templates, and setup guidance, the following official sources are recommended:

SOLIDWORKS Customer Portal: The primary location for authorized users to download service packs, software updates, and official installation media.

3D ContentCentral: A massive community library where you can download free 2D and 3D CAD models, including supplier-certified parts that are compatible with any version of SOLIDWORKS.

SOLIDWORKS Toolbox: A built-in library within SOLIDWORKS Professional and Premium that provides standard hardware like bolts, screws, and washers. You can customize your own toolbox parts folder to store custom hardware for easy access in assemblies.

MySolidWorks: An official hub for training, technical support, and the Introducing SOLIDWORKS guide, which covers basic document types like parts, assemblies, and drawings. Common Modeling "Pieces" for Beginners

If you are learning how to create your first "proper piece" in the software, tutorials often focus on these fundamental components:

L-Brackets: A standard first exercise involving sketching a profile on a plane and using the Extrude Boss/Base feature.

Multibody Parts: You can create complex pieces by inserting one part into another using the Insert > Part feature, which is useful for "purchased parts" or imported models.

Converted STLs: If you have a graphic mesh (STL), you can convert it into a "solid model" by changing the Import Options to "Solid body" during the file opening process. Solidworks Tutorial: basic parts
